Transaction 105228a1a36fc03b9dc40f40f3a18e8008ca3fc07c9eb9ec4e8b07fdcf394a88

block
ba8731ff636e34c9f444e07b5442585f28911185b82692966b3f4aacc3e0f7a4

1 Input

23 Outputs